Tsarina Elizabeth Alexeievna of Russia, 1824. Artist: Jean-Henri Benner
Tsarina Elizabeth Alexeievna of Russia, 1824. German princess Louise of Baden (1779-1826) married the future Tsar Alexander I of Russia in 1793. Found in the collection of the State Hermitage, St. Petersburg

EDITORS COMMENTS
This portrait captures the elegance and regal allure of Tsarina Elizabeth Alexeievna of Russia, painted in 1824 by the talented artist Jean-Henri Benner. The German princess Louise of Baden, who became Tsar Alexander I's wife in 1793, is depicted here with utmost grace and sophistication. The painting showcases the tsarina's exquisite taste in fashion as she dons a stunning black dress adorned with intricate details that reflect her status as a member of the Romanov dynasty. Her profile is beautifully highlighted against a colorful background, emphasizing her refined features and dignified presence. Elizabeth Alexeievna exudes confidence and power through her gaze, while her elaborate headdress and jewelry further enhance her royal stature. The necklace delicately rests on her neck, adding a touch of opulence to this remarkable portrayal. Displayed within the prestigious State Hermitage collection in St. Petersburg, this oil painting exemplifies fine art at its finest. It transports viewers back to the 19th century when royalty reigned supreme across Europe. Jean-Henri Benner skillfully captures every detail of Tsarina Elizabeth Alexeievna's countenance, allowing us to appreciate not only her physical beauty but also the strength and authority she possessed as empress consort of Russia. This portrait stands as a testament to both artistic mastery and historical significance – an enduring tribute to one of Russia's most influential figures from centuries past.
